What Are WhatsApp Fonts?
WhatsApp fonts are stylized versions of standard text created using Unicode symbols that look like decorative fonts. These fonts can be used in chats, statuses, bios, or group names to make text more expressive. Each character in these fonts is a Unicode variation that changes appearance but remains a valid, readable text character.
By default, WhatsApp uses your phone’s system typeface — typically Roboto on Android and San Francisco on iOS. However, Unicode allows letters and symbols to visually imitate different typefaces without changing the actual system font. This technique enables users to send creative, stylish messages that stand out in chat threads.

How Does the WhatsApp Font Generator Work?
The WhatsApp Font Generator works by mapping regular text characters to their Unicode equivalents that resemble different visual styles. For instance, “A” may convert to 𝐀, 𝒜, 𝕬, or A depending on the font style chosen. Each symbol belongs to a unique Unicode block like Mathematical Alphanumeric Symbols or Letterlike Symbols.
When you enter text into the TextToolz WhatsApp Font Generator, the tool automatically replaces each character with its stylistic variant, displaying a preview of all available styles such as bold, italic, gothic, cursive, and aesthetic. The resulting text remains 100% Unicode-compliant, which means it will look the same whether viewed on Android, iPhone, or the web app.
Example conversions:
- WhatsApp → 𝗪𝗵𝗮𝘁𝘀𝗔𝗽𝗽 (Bold Serif)
- WhatsApp → 𝑊ℎ𝑎𝑡𝑠𝐴𝑝𝑝 (Italic Serif)
- WhatsApp → WhatsApp (Fullwidth Aesthetic)
- WhatsApp → 𝕎𝕙𝕒𝕥𝕤𝔸𝕡𝕡 (Gothic Fancy)
These font styles are not graphics; they’re real text characters that can be copied, pasted, and sent as normal messages. Because Unicode is a global text standard, WhatsApp supports these variations natively. This guarantees that your stylized text maintains legibility across all user interfaces — mobile, desktop, and browser-based.
In essence, the generator doesn't change the WhatsApp font itself; it changes how each letter is represented using Unicode mappings. This maintains structural integrity while expanding aesthetic expression.

How to Change Fonts on WhatsApp
You can’t install new fonts directly in WhatsApp, but you can change text appearance safely using Unicode fonts generated through the TextToolz WhatsApp Font Generator. Unlike external apps or mods that alter your system settings, this method is 100% compatible with WhatsApp’s formatting system.
WhatsApp supports limited native formatting using simple characters:
- Bold: Add
*asterisks*around text →*Hello*→ Hello - Italic: Add
_underscores_→_Hello_→ Hello - Strikethrough: Add
~tildes~→~Hello~→Hello - Monospace: Add
```backticks```→```Hello```
The TextToolz generator expands these basic styles by applying Unicode variations beyond what WhatsApp natively supports. It allows users to access dozens of aesthetic fonts while keeping their messages fully readable and compliant with WhatsApp’s design language.
What Fonts Does WhatsApp Use by Default?
WhatsApp’s default font depends on your device. Android devices use Roboto, while iPhones use San Francisco. These fonts ensure clarity and legibility across different screen sizes and languages. WhatsApp Web uses a sans-serif variant optimized for browsers.
Unicode text from the generator overlays these system fonts visually, giving the appearance of custom typography. The key difference is that the system font handles structure, while Unicode provides form. You get creative diversity without compromising text clarity.
